AG Ellison Issues Statement on Final Judgement in Lawsuit Challenging Trump Administration’s Unlawful $100K Tax for H-1B Visas

Published Date: Jun 9, 2026

Attorney General Ellison today celebrated a final ruling from the U.S. District Court of Massachusetts yesterday finding unlawful and vacating the Trump Administration’s policy imposing a $100,000 tax payment on new H-1B visa petitions.  

“This victory reaffirms what we already knew: Donald Trump cannot simply override laws passed by Congress. The H-1B visa program was established to help businesses and governments quickly and efficiently meet shortages of skilled workers, like doctors, researchers, teachers, nurses, and more. Attaching a $100,000 tax on H-1B visas actually makes it harder to fill these critical jobs during labor shortages, undermining the entire purpose of the program. I’m pleased that the court found the Trump Administration’s H-1B tax is unlawful. I don’t wake up every day looking for reasons to sue this administration, but as long as President Trump continues to violate the law, I will work to hold him accountable.” – AG Ellison
